FedEx Truck Driver Killed in Crash on LBJ Freeway in North Dallas
The driver of a FedEx 18-wheeler died in a crash Wednesday afternoon that shut down eastbound lanes of Interstate 635 in North Dallas, authorities say.
(C) Provided by NBC DallasIt happened shortly before 4:30 p.m. along eastbound LBJ Freeway near Hillcrest Road. A Dallas Fire-Rescue spokesman said several vehicles were reportedly involved, including a FedEx 18-wheeler that was left overturned.

No other injuries were reported, the spokesman said. It's not yet clear what caused the crash. As of about 6 p.m., all but one eastbound lanes were closed between Preston Road and Park Central Drive while several westbound lanes were also closed.
Fire crews were working to clean up debris, including spilled fuel. It's not yet clear when the highway will reopen. "We are deeply saddened over the loss of our team member in this tragic accident, and our thoughts are with his family and friends during this difficult time.
We are working with authorities as they investigate," a FedEx spokesman said in a statement to NBC 5.
